» Success, Satisfaction and Growth, Volume 1, Issue 6, 2001
If respondent wants to grow the business AND provides a desired eventual size.

1b. Why do you want to see your business grow to that size? Does it have to be that size to:?

Response
1 Survive 8
2 Provide the desired level of personal income 20
3 Be able to divide the business among possible heirs 4
4 Sell it for a reasonable return, OR 4
5 You just want the business to grow and that is your size objective 55
6 Other 5
7 DK/Refuse 4
Total (%) 100
N 279

Notes: Fifty-five (55) percent of small employers who intend to grow their firms and who provide an eventual desired size chose an arbitrary growth target with no specific rationale for it (Q#1b).
